Did you know the Pittsburgh Steelers haven’t won a playoff game since the 2016-17 NFL Season? A lot of that stems from Mike Tomlin having absolutely no clue about the offensive side of the ball. Ben Roethlisberger announced his retirement many years ago and the Steelers haven’t gotten the quarterback position right since.
“I thought Justin played a good game. He went on some spurts there where he had a couple bad throws in a row, but all in all, I would absolutely not even think about taking him out of the game right now,” Roethlisberger, 42, said following the Steelers’ 32-13 win over the Raiders in Week 6 on his “Footbahlin” podcast, according to CBS Sports.
“I would keep him in there. And even if he has a bad game, I would keep him in there. Because right now, they’re rolling … I think he’s playing well enough, I think he’s doing enough, you saw with his legs, especially.”
“It’s good to know what you have at the backup and Russ is there if you need him,” Roethlisberger added, per CBS Sports, “I think what you’re gonna get from Russ is more pocket presence to throw the ball down the field. But you’re not gonna get that extend-the-play like Justin does. He’s a running back back there when he decides to run. He’s a really, really talented runner as well.”
